Ok... with Austin as I briefly mentioned, there are so many decent one stop options a direct YVR would have to compete with: AA via LAX, DFW and PHX; DL via LAX, SEA and SLC; UA via SFO, LAX, DEN, IAH and even ORD; AS via SEA. To get enough loyal frequent fliers out of their programs and get enough bums into a daily CRA to make it work... Asian leveraging would also be up against LAX, SFO and SEA.... well you get the picture! O&D would really have to be more in the 50,000 annual range to consider this I would think. Wow the YVR news just keeps getting better for 2016.
From 22 June to 30 Sept KE will be flying the 747-8 on the YVR-ICN route
http://airlineroute.net/2016/01/27/ke-s16update2/
So YVR gets both 747-8s from Korean Air, passenger and cargo.
According to koreanair.com config is 6F/48C/314Y - ttl 368 with all their brand new products.
So summer 2016 YVR is getting both passenger super jumbos. The BA 380 and now the KE 748. 748 is longer by about 3.5m.
